Things to Prove: Now, we will discuss some of the crucial things to prove in order to win a medical malpractice claim. As per a well-known Personal Injury Lawyer in Calgary, one must be able to prove certain things to win such complicated cases like:

1.    Patient and Doctor Relationship: First and foremost, a plaintiff should be able to prove a valid relation with a doctor as a patient.

2.    Duty of Care: Secondly, after establishing a doctor and patient relationship, the plaintiff must prove that the former had a duty of care towards the latter.

3.    Breach of Duty: Similarly, we suggest you to also establish that the defendant had breached the duty of care towards the plaintiff, which resulted into the latter’s injuries.

4.    Causation and not a Pre-existing Injury: Lastly, a plaintiff in such cases must be able to prove that the injuries caused are a direct result of medical malpractice and not pre-existing injuries.

Main Causes of Supermarket Accidents: Now, we will discuss the main causes of supermarket accidents one by one with the help of an experienced Personal Injury Lawyer in Calgary. These accidents usually take place due to falling items from shelves, wet floors, lack of safety and poor lighting, overcrowding, obstacles placed in the middle of the walkways, lifting of heavy objects and poorly stacked goods in a supermarket.

Liability for Supermarket Accidents: The most crucial thing to note about supermarket accidents is the liability. Liability in such cases, as in other personal injury cases depends on the clause of duty of care and breach of duty. Whosoever, is found to owe a duty of care towards the plaintiff and is found to have breached it may be held liable for such injuries and accidents.

Compensation for Supermarket Accidents: At the same time, we think it very important to know about the compensation a supermarket accident plaintiff deserves to demand. According to a professional Personal Injury Lawyer in Calgary, one may demand claims for all medical expenses, loss of income, traveling expenses for medical treatments, caretaker expenses, pain and suffering and loss of enjoyment from life.

Court of Appeal Decisions Give Victims And Personal Injury Lawyer In Calgary More Time To Claim

The recent court of appeal decision proves to be beneficial for both the accident victims as well as the Personal Injury Lawyer in Calgary that represent them. It gives them more time to claim benefits for catastrophic accidents. In fact, experts in the industry believe that this decision, as well as the detailed specifics of the case, will affect the personal injury system on the whole. Ideally, a person sustaining injuries that require hospitalization and surgery could use housekeeping and daycare and attendant benefits after the surgery that is available to non-catastrophically impaired victims. However, until now, these benefits are payable for 104 weeks.

Further care benefits

In case of a severe injury, the condition of the injured victim may decline after the stipulated two years, when these benefits may expire. Insurance companies may deny paying for such benefits after that time. It is this point that the Personal Injury Lawyer in Calgary uses to seek further attendant care, and housekeeping benefits from the insurers provided the victim is declared as catastrophically impaired by the doctor. It gave rise to a lot of debate, and the insurance companies stuck to their point that they are not liable to pay since the time limit has expired.

License Appeal Tribunal

In comes the License Appeal Tribunal or LAT that deals with accident benefits disputes of such kind. However, the Divisional Court took the side of the insurer, saying that the legislature has done an excellent job to provide a reasonable period through which such benefits should be offered, but the insurance companies are no longer obligated to provide the benefits after the time expires and should be summarily discharged. This is irrespective of the meritorious claims of the injured victims. This led the injured victims and the Personal Injury Lawyer in Calgary in a losing situation, before the Court of Appeal’s decision.

Access necessary benefits

The decision of the Court of Appeal has made it easy for the injured victims as well as the Personal Injury Lawyer in Calgary to access the benefits that were nearly impossible before to receive. This means that the injured victims will now not have to wait until the time he or she is diagnosed and confirmed to be catastrophically impaired. However, time may run out till the time such diagnosis is made, and the situation is ripe for applying for benefits. This time factor, as well as the CAT statutes, may deny the victim from gaining such benefits.

Benefits of the decision

The Court of Appeal’s decision has overturned the hard time limit that may bar the injured victims from claiming enhanced benefits. The decision ensures that this time limit for applying these accident benefits are determined based on discoverability and not based on the moment of the accident. All these mean that the personal injury lawyer will now not have to rush to apply for these catastrophic accident benefits for their clients who are yet to be diagnosed catastrophically impaired.
